Overview
There are two concentrations in this M.Ed.: Early Childhood Leadership & Program Administration and Early Childhood Leadership & Advanced Teaching Licensure.
Example Careers:
Early Childhood Teacher, Early Interventionist, Resource and Referral Specialist, Child Care Consultant, Family Advocate, Program Administrator, Community College Instructor
Career Opportunities
Upon completion of this Birth-Kindergarten Interdisciplinary Studies in Education and Development program, University of North Carolina Greensboro students will be eligible for careers as: Early Childhood Teacher/Director, Early Interventionist, Inclusion Specialist, Community College Instructor, Curriculum Specialist, Early Childhood Consultant, Family Specialist/Advocate, Development Specialist, Supervisor/Administrator, Home-Based Service Provider.
Programme Structure
Courses include:- Introduction to Inclusive Birth– Kindergarten Services
- Inclusive Family-Centered Practices in Early Childhood
- Screening/Assessment in Inclusive Early Childhood Services
- Leadership & Mentoring in Educating Young Children
- Advanced Curriculum in Early Childhood Education
- Theory & Research in Early Childhood Development
- Methods of Educational Research
- Internship in Inclusive Early Childhood

General requirements
- Bachelor’s degree in early childhood or a related field
- Undergraduate GPA of at least 3.0 for admission
- Applicants to the advanced licensure emphasis must have an initial teaching license
